What are Steam Machines?
Steam Machines are custom-built gaming PCs designed to run Valve's SteamOS, an operating system optimized for gaming. Unlike traditional PCs, Steam Machines are designed for a streamlined, console-like gaming experience. They connect directly to your TV and use a gamepad or controller, similar to a console. In our experience, Steam Machines offer the flexibility of PC gaming with the convenience of a console.
The Core Components of a Steam Machine
Understanding the core components is crucial before building or repairing your Steam Machine. Here's a breakdown:
- CPU (Central Processing Unit): The brain of your system, responsible for processing instructions. (e.g., Intel Core i5 or AMD Ryzen 5).
- GPU (Graphics Processing Unit): Handles graphics rendering, crucial for gaming performance. (e.g., NVIDIA GeForce RTX 3060 or AMD Radeon RX 6600).
- RAM (Random Access Memory): Temporary storage for data; more RAM means smoother multitasking and game performance (e.g., 16GB or 32GB DDR4).
- Storage (SSD/HDD): Stores the operating system, games, and other files. SSDs offer faster loading times than HDDs (e.g., 512GB NVMe SSD or 1TB HDD).
- Motherboard: Connects all components; ensure compatibility with CPU, RAM, and GPU.
- Power Supply Unit (PSU): Provides power to all components; select a PSU with sufficient wattage for your build.
- Case: Encloses all components; choose a case that fits your components and offers good airflow.
Steam Machine vs. Gaming PC: Key Differences
While Steam Machines are gaming PCs, they differ in several ways:
- Operating System: Steam Machines primarily use SteamOS, while traditional gaming PCs use Windows.
- User Interface: Steam Machines offer a console-like interface, while gaming PCs use a traditional desktop interface.
- Controller Support: Steam Machines are designed with controller support in mind.
- Hardware: Steam Machines can be built with various form factors, from small-form-factor (SFF) to larger tower designs.

Step 1: Planning and Component Selection
- Research: Determine your budget and desired performance. Research the latest CPUs and GPUs and their associated benchmarks.
- Compatibility: Ensure all components are compatible with each other, especially the motherboard, CPU, and RAM.
- Case Selection: Choose a case that fits your components and provides good airflow.
- Power Supply: Calculate the power requirements of your components and select a PSU with sufficient wattage.
Step 2: Assembling the Components
- Install the CPU: Attach the CPU to the motherboard, ensuring proper alignment.
- Install RAM: Insert RAM modules into the appropriate slots on the motherboard.
- Mount the Motherboard: Secure the motherboard inside the case.
- Install the GPU: Insert the GPU into the PCIe slot.
- Install Storage: Mount the SSD or HDD into the case.
- Connect the PSU: Connect the PSU to the motherboard and other components.
Step 3: Installing SteamOS
- Download SteamOS: Download the latest version of SteamOS from the official Valve website.
- Create a Bootable USB: Use a tool like Rufus to create a bootable USB drive with the SteamOS installation files.
- Boot from USB: Restart your Steam Machine and boot from the USB drive.
- Install SteamOS: Follow the on-screen instructions to install SteamOS on your storage drive.
Step 4: Configuring SteamOS and Installing Games
- Set up your Steam account: Log in to your Steam account within SteamOS.
- Update drivers: Ensure your drivers are up to date.
- Install games: Download and install your favorite games.
- Configure controller settings: Customize your controller settings for each game.
Troubleshooting Common Steam Machine Issues
Even with careful construction, you may encounter issues with your Steam Machine. Troubleshooting is a crucial skill. Below are some common problems and solutions.
Performance Issues
- Low FPS: Check your graphics settings and ensure they are optimized for your hardware. Update your graphics drivers.
- Stuttering: Close unnecessary background applications and ensure your system has enough RAM. Consider upgrading to an SSD.
- Game Crashing: Verify game file integrity through Steam. Reinstall the game or update drivers.
Hardware Issues
- No Power: Check the power supply and ensure it's properly connected. Test the PSU with a multimeter.
- Overheating: Improve airflow by adding more fans or reapplying thermal paste to the CPU/GPU.
- Component Failure: Identify the faulty component (e.g., GPU) and replace it.
Software Issues
- Boot Problems: Reinstall SteamOS or repair the bootloader.
- Driver Problems: Update or reinstall your graphics and other drivers.
- Network Issues: Check your network connection and ensure Steam is connected to the internet.

Steam Machine FAQs
Q: Are Steam Machines still relevant?
A: While not as popular as they once were, Steam Machines offer a unique gaming experience, especially for those seeking a console-like setup with PC flexibility. With the right hardware and setup, they can still provide excellent gaming performance.
Q: Can I use any controller with a Steam Machine?
A: Most controllers are compatible with Steam Machines, including the Steam Controller, Xbox controllers, PlayStation controllers, and many third-party controllers. Steam offers excellent controller customization options.
Q: How do I update the SteamOS?
A: SteamOS updates are typically handled automatically through the Steam client. You may need to manually update the system via the settings menu in some cases.
Q: What is the best Steam Machine case?
A: The best case depends on your preferences and component choices. Popular options include SFF cases for compact builds and larger cases for better airflow and more component options.
Q: Can I install Windows on a Steam Machine?
A: Yes, you can install Windows on a Steam Machine, but this defeats the primary purpose of a Steam Machine, which is to run SteamOS for a streamlined gaming experience.
Q: How do I optimize game settings on a Steam Machine?
A: Adjust the graphics settings within each game to achieve the best balance of visual quality and performance. Experiment with different settings and resolutions to find the optimal configuration for your hardware.
Q: What are some good resources for Steam Machine support and troubleshooting?
A: The Steam Community forums and online PC hardware forums (e.g., Reddit's r/buildapc) provide extensive support, troubleshooting guides, and community assistance. Valve's official support pages also offer valuable information.
